Beauty Box 5 | February 2015

It's time to share what I received in my Beauty Box subscription for February (which actually turned up on March 4th in my mailbox). As usual, there are five items in the box, which costs $12 CAD plus $2.99 shipping - so around $15.



1, Marsk Mineral Eyeshadow inVanilla Frosting ($22.50 for 0.04 oz - which is full-sized!)
This was full-sized (although it's tiny!) so this is a very pricey brand - that I've never heard of. A pretty loose shadow in a iridescent white. I haven't checked this out yet, but I will probably use it as an inner corner highlight?

2. Revlon Colorstay nail polish in Red Carpet ($3.99 for a full-size polish)
A pretty deep red, of course full-sized. I don't have much to say regarding this, Revlon is a good nail brand that I have generally no issues with. It would have been nice to have received this box early enough to try it out for Valentine's Day.

3. Absolute New York lip balm in Bubblegum ($5.00 per full-sized tin)
Smells delicious, doesn't feel overly greasy & has a slight shimmer when applied. Sounds good to me! I have already tossed this in my work bag because I am always in need of something to rub on my lips quickly.

4. Avon Big Color Eye Pencil in Sunkissed (3.49 per pencil)
This is a cream eye shadow (that I'm not sure Avon even sells anymore) in a golden color. It's super pretty & will be a wonderful cream base for some gold eye looks. I've always been a fan of Avon eye cosmetics (their liners are wicked).

5. Freeman's Body wash in Cucumber,Melon & Ginseng (2.99 for 30 mL)
So this is obviously NOT full-sized...it is foil packet-y. Which is always less than great, but it's also a chance to check out a new body wash. Because of packaging, I don't even know what this smells like yet (I plan on opening it tomorrow), but as a rule I'm okay with cucumber-melon scents.

There was also a bonus $20 gift card for a brand called yourMinerals, which is a Swedish brand whose products are all conveniently a liiiiittle bit more than $20. The shipping to Canada is also around $15, so I doubt I will be using this gift, because it's a lot of money for an unknown brand. 

Soooo for 4/5 products being full, I am pretty content.  This box retailed for around $38.00 CAD, which is pretty great - better than last month's box! Also, this month's box contained exclusively things that I will absolutely use, which makes it even more worth the money!
